| Abstract: | The target of this paper is the study of the failure of Sudanese learners in communication compared to learners from Nigeria. This is because of the differences in communication ability, poor reading and writing standard.This lays a great burden on the teacher to accommodate the needs of these learners who start the course with different entry behaviors. Sudanese learners of English unlike Nigerians learn English in their native country where the native language is Arabic. The only way to learn English is through formal instruction, i.e inside the classroom where the language teachers at school are native speakers of Arabic. There is little opportunity to learn English through natural interaction in the target language. There is only little or no possibility when students encounter native speakers of English. This I can say rarely or never happens. |
